2013-08-07 54 views
1

每次我運行庫隨附的示例浮動應用程序時,應用程序崩潰,並且我在類logcat中找不到類錯誤。如果我刪除了所有關於該類的引用,我只是簡單地爲另一個類找到了類沒有找到的錯誤。林不知道如何添加logcat,所以我把它here。這裏是主類的代碼。StandOut Android Libarary示例崩潰

package wei.mark.example; 

import wei.mark.standout.StandOutWindow; 
import android.app.Activity; 
import android.os.Bundle; 

public class StandOutExampleActivity extends Activity { 
/** Called when the activity is first created. */ 
@Override 
public void onCreate(Bundle savedInstanceState) { 
    super.onCreate(savedInstanceState); 

    StandOutWindow.closeAll(this, SimpleWindow.class); 
    StandOutWindow.closeAll(this, MultiWindow.class); 
    StandOutWindow.closeAll(this, WidgetsWindow.class); 

    // show a MultiWindow, SimpleWindow 

    StandOutWindow 
      .show(this, SimpleWindow.class, StandOutWindow.DEFAULT_ID); 
    StandOutWindow.show(this, MultiWindow.class, StandOutWindow.DEFAULT_ID); 
    StandOutWindow.show(this, WidgetsWindow.class, 
      StandOutWindow.DEFAULT_ID); 

    // show a MostBasicWindow. It is commented out because it does not 
    // support closing. 


    StandOutWindow.show(this, MostBasicWindow.class, 
    StandOutWindow.DEFAULT_ID); 


    finish(); 
} 

}

回答

0

出於某種原因,重新導入庫固定我的問題。

0

導入項目後,應該將standOut項目作爲庫添加到standOutExample項目中。這不應該由月食「固定自動」完成(這將導入庫到Java路徑,而不是Android的路徑)

的步驟導入庫項目到Android項目在Eclipse:

  1. 文件 - >新建 - >其他
  2. 選擇的Android項目
  3. 選擇「從現有源創建項目」
  4. 單擊「瀏覽」按鈕並導航到出色的項目
  5. 完成
  6. 右鍵單擊standOutExample項目 - >屬性
  7. 在Android->庫部分中,單擊添加
  8. 選擇出色 - >確定